Since you have a scope cut a calyx off and take a good look at it on a solid surface. The first set are definitely of a bud. The circular pattern of the trichomes tells me this. They look to be cloudy. Take a look at buds on different parts of the plant. Top, middle and low. Those on top under more light should be further along / more mature.
The second set looks to be of sugar leaves. These are clear. Since sugar leaves mature sooner the rest of the plant has much longer to go.
